To ask the Secretary of State for Foreign and Commonwealth Affairs, what recent assessment he has made of progress on the UK-Sudan strategic dialogue; and if he will make a statement.
Answered on
11 June 2018
The fifth round of the UK-Sudan Strategic Dialogue took place in Khartoum on 24 April. The Strategic Dialogue provides an important platform to raise issues of bilateral interest between the UK and Sudan. Key achievements of our phased engagement so far include influencing the Sudanese decision to open a humanitarian corridor to famine-hit areas of South Sudan, joint work on migration projects, and a commitment to engage on economic reform. The Dialogue also provides an additional forum to raise our human rights concerns with the Sudanese Government, alongside our continued efforts through international mechanisms and civil society.
The Communique of the Fifth Round of the Strategic Dialogue is available on the British Government's website.
